The Versatility and Benefits of Aluminium Windows and Doors<br>In the realm of modern architecture and home enhancement, the choice of materials for windows and doors plays a crucial function in the overall aesthetic, performance, and energy effectiveness of a structure. Amongst the myriad alternatives readily available, aluminium has actually emerged as a popular choice for both residential and industrial applications. This post explores the qualities, advantages, and considerations when choosing aluminium [https://blogfreely.net/altobeauty59/door-with-sliding-window-explained-in-fewer-than-140-characters upvc windows and doors] and doors.<br>The Rise of Aluminium in Modern Construction<br>Aluminium, a light-weight yet long lasting metal, has been a staple in building and construction for years. Its popularity has actually risen over the last few years due to advancements in making techniques and the increasing need for sustainable and energy-efficient building materials. Unlike traditional products like wood or steel, aluminium provides a distinct mix of strength, flexibility, and low upkeep, making it a perfect choice for windows and doors.<br>Secret Characteristics of Aluminium Windows and Doors<br>Sturdiness and Longevity<br>Deterioration Resistance: Aluminium is naturally resistant to corrosion, making it appropriate for coastal and humid environments.Strength: Despite its lightweight, aluminium is extremely strong and can support large glass panels, perfect for expansive windows and doors.Weather condition Resistance: Aluminium frames can endure extreme climate condition, consisting of high winds and heavy rains.<br>Energy Efficiency<br>Thermal Break Technology: Many aluminium windows and doors are developed with thermal break technology, which reduces heat transfer and improves energy performance.Insulation: High-quality aluminium frames can be filled with insulating materials to even more enhance thermal efficiency.<br>Aesthetic Versatility<br>Personalization: Aluminium can be easily painted or anodized to match any color or finish, enabling a large range of style possibilities.Slim Profiles: The slim and sleek profiles of aluminium frames can create a modern and minimalist appearance, boosting the general aesthetic of a structure.<br>Low Maintenance<br>Easy Cleaning: Aluminium frames are simple to clean and do not need regular painting or sealing.Long-lasting Finish: High-quality surfaces on aluminium can last for years without peeling or fading.<br>Environmental Impact<br>Recyclability: Aluminium is 100% recyclable, making it an eco-friendly choice.Sustainability: The use of recycled aluminium decreases the energy needed for production, lowering the carbon footprint of the material.Benefits of Choosing Aluminium Windows and Doors<br>Improved Security<br>Strength: The robust nature of aluminium frames supplies exceptional security, making it hard for intruders to break in.Locking Mechanisms: High-quality aluminium windows and [https://dokuwiki.stream/wiki/7_Simple_Secrets_To_Totally_Moving_Your_Exterior_Doors_And_Windows doors windows near me] included sophisticated locking systems, further enhancing security.<br>Improved Energy Efficiency<br>Minimized Heating and Cooling Costs: The thermal break technology in aluminium frames helps preserve a constant indoor temperature level, reducing the requirement for heating and cooling.UV Protection: Aluminium windows typically feature UV-protective coverings, which can assist prevent fading of furniture and floor covering.<br>Visual Appeal<br>Modern and Contemporary Design: Aluminium windows and doors can complement a range of architectural styles, from modern to traditional.Big Glass Panels: The capability to support big glass panels enables more natural light and extensive views.<br>Economical<br>Preliminary Cost: While the preliminary cost of aluminium windows and doors might be higher than some options, the long-term savings on upkeep and energy expenses make them an affordable option.Resale Value: High-quality aluminium windows and Doors ([https://postheaven.net/supplygold34/20-best-tweets-of-all-time-about-door-windows-replacement postheaven.net]) can increase the resale worth of a home.Factors To Consider When Choosing Aluminium Windows and Doors<br>Quality and Finish<br>Material Quality: Ensure that the aluminium used is of high quality and meets industry requirements.Finish: Choose a finish that is resilient and resistant to use and tear.<br>Thermal Performance<br>Thermal Break: Look for windows and doors with thermal break innovation to improve energy performance.Insulation: Consider the type and quality of insulation utilized in the frames.<br>Design and Aesthetics<br>Style: Choose a style that complements the overall visual of your structure.Color and Finish: Select a color and finish that matches your interior and outside decor.<br>Setup and Maintenance<br>Expert Installation: Ensure that the windows and doors are installed by an expert to avoid leakages and other problems.Routine Maintenance: While low upkeep, routine cleaning and examination can assist prolong the life of your aluminium windows and doors.FAQs About Aluminium Windows and Doors<br>Are aluminium windows and doors more pricey than other materials?<br>While the preliminary cost of aluminium windows and doors may be greater, the long-term savings on upkeep and energy bills make them an affordable choice.<br>Do aluminium windows and doors can be found in different colors?<br>Yes, aluminium can be painted or anodized to match any color or surface, providing a wide variety of design possibilities.<br>Are aluminium windows and doors appropriate for all environments?<br>Yes, aluminium is highly resistant to corrosion and can endure extreme weather, making it appropriate for all climates.<br>How do I keep aluminium windows and doors?<br>Regular cleaning with mild soap and water is normally sufficient. Avoid severe chemicals and abrasive materials that can harm the finish.<br>Can aluminium windows and doors be recycled?<br>Yes, aluminium is 100% recyclable, making it an eco-friendly option.<br>Aluminium windows and doors use a combination of durability, energy efficiency, aesthetic flexibility, and low upkeep, making them a popular choice for contemporary building.
